About The Role
A&M’s CFO Services team, part of the Private Equity practice in Germany, is looking to hire talented professionals at the Senior Associate and Director level (m/f/d) with a strong background in Controlling and hands-on consulting experience. The team advises Private Equity investors and their portfolio companies on financial performance, reporting and transformation topics, working directly alongside management teams to create measurable impact. The ideal candidates combine deep Controlling expertise with the structured problem-solving and client delivery skills developed in a consulting environment. They are comfortable working in fast-paced project settings, contributing analytically as well as communicating findings clearly to senior stakeholders.
How You Will Contribute
- Support and lead CFO Services engagements in Private Equity portfolio companies, with a focus on Controlling, management reporting and financial performance management
- Design and implement KPI frameworks, management dashboards and performance steering tools tailored to the client’s business model and investor reporting requirements
- Conduct financial diagnostics to identify weaknesses in existing Controlling and reporting structures, and develop target operating models to address them
- Contribute to working capital optimisation, liquidity management and cash forecasting workstreams as part of broader CFO Services engagements
- Develop high-quality client deliverables including analytical models, management presentations and implementation roadmaps - at Director level, take responsibility for workstream leadership and junior team development
